Facebook reached a major milestone this week with five hundred million users signed up the social networking site.


The internet site was started six years ago by Mark Zuckerberg with only a few hundred users.


But in the last 15 months, the company has exploded, adding around eight new users every second.


According to Facebook each of its users have around 130 'friends', and will share 70 different bits of their life with them each month, from pictures, passions, home movies and more.


This year the US social networking website announced that it was simplifying its privacy controls and applying them retroactively, so users can protect the status updates and photos they have posted in the past.


The announcement came amid growing concerns about privacy on the website - most recently complaints that the site forced Facebook users to share personal details with the rest of the online world or have them removed from Facebook profiles altogether.
